Coatings include intumescent and ablative coatings that expand under heat to form protective barriers. Boards & panels are used for structural fire protection, offering durable and long-lasting resistance. Sealants & fillers close gaps and joints, preventing fire and smoke passage, critical for building compartmentalization. Sprays provide large-area coverage with quick application, often used on steel frameworks. Each type is chosen based on fire resistance ratings, ease of installation, and compliance with safety regulations, ensuring a broad selection for different structural needs.

The Building Fireproof Material Market is undergoing rapid transformation, shaped by major trends:
Integration of Sustainable Materials:
There is a growing demand for eco-friendly fireproof materials, such as non-toxic coatings and recyclable fire-resistant boards, aligned with broader green construction trends.
Advanced Intumescent Technologies:
Intumescent coatings are evolving with nano-technology integration, providing superior fire resistance while maintaining architectural aesthetics. Thinner, lighter coatings with enhanced performance are gaining popularity.
Smart Fireproof Systems:
The development of smart materials that react dynamically to fire exposure, offering adaptive protection, is gaining interest among innovators and high-risk industries.
Increasing Regulatory Pressures:
Global harmonization of fire safety codes (e.g., Eurocodes, IBC standards) drives consistent demand for standardized fireproofing products across international markets.
Growth of Modular and Prefab Construction:
As modular buildings rise in popularity, there is increased demand for pre-treated fireproof panels and modular fire protection solutions.
Retrofit and Renovation Projects:
Aging infrastructure in developed markets requires retrofitting with modern fireproof materials, creating a secondary, fast-growing market segment.
Urbanization and High-Rise Building Boom:
The proliferation of high-rise structures globally necessitates sophisticated fireproofing systems, including compartmentalization strategies using advanced boards and sprays.
These trends suggest a future where innovation, sustainability, and regulatory alignment will dominate the market, creating opportunities for product differentiation and technological leadership.

High Initial Costs:
Fireproof materials, especially advanced coatings and smart systems, involve higher upfront costs, deterring price-sensitive projects.
Complex Installation Requirements:
Some fireproofing systems require specialized labor and strict compliance with technical protocols, increasing complexity.
Lack of Awareness in Emerging Markets:
In developing economies, limited enforcement of fire safety codes hinders market penetration.
Material Degradation Over Time:
Some traditional fireproofing materials may deteriorate under extreme environmental conditions, requiring maintenance or replacement.
Availability of Cheaper Alternatives:
Non-compliant, low-cost alternatives flood some markets, undermining demand for certified high-quality materials.
Supply Chain Volatility:
Raw material shortages, especially during geopolitical crises or pandemics, can disrupt production and distribution.
Regulatory Compliance Costs:
Frequent changes in fire safety regulations require manufacturers to constantly update product certifications, increasing operational costs.
Addressing these challenges is crucial for manufacturers and stakeholders seeking sustainable and profitable growth.
